Using plutonium to probe the universe: Magneto‑ν experiment advances dark matter and neutrino research

Astronomers at Lawrence Livermore National Laboratory are using plutonium to advance research on dark matter and neutrinos through the Magneto-ν experiment. While dark matter cannot be directly observed, its gravitational effects shape galaxies and the universe's large-scale structure. The team aims to detect particles beyond the standard model of physics that could provide insights into this mysterious substance.
